I Kill Giants Trailer Offers Monsters, Trains And Disbelief
RLJE Films has released a trailer for the the upcoming I Kill Giants and it certainly look like it
Read moreRLJE Films has released a trailer for the the upcoming I Kill Giants and it certainly look like it
Read more